This guide will show you the *best* attachments to use on certain guns and their unique functions.

 
 

Suppresor

 
SUPPRESSOR: Suppressors will REMOVE SMOKE TRAILS (those white lines you see) when firing a weapon, as well as REMOVE THREAT INDICATORS (the white arc you see beside your crosshair when someone’s firing at you), so maximum STEALTH, audio and visual wise. With the COST of REDUCED WEAPON DAMAGE BY 15%. It DOES NOT AFFECT RECOIL. 
 

  • Sound Supression 
  • 15% Damage Drop 
  • No Recoil Reduction 
  • No Threat Indicator 
  • No Muzzle Flash

 
While I do believe the suppressor is the weakest of the 5 barrel attachments, it can have potential on certain operators’ guns. Keep in mind you should only use this barrel when performing stealth gameplay. Some guns you could use this attachment on include: 
 
-Caviera’s M12 
-Kapkan’s 9x19VSN 
-Nokk’s FMG-9 
-Nokk’s SIX12 SD 
 
Know that these barrels are strictly preference and depend on play style and that the operators listed above could be expanded or condensed. They are just templates! 
 
 

Muzzle Break

 
MUZZLE BREAK: Muzzle breaks REDUCE FIRST SHOT RECOIL(the first diamond) by 45%, and it REDUCES CENTERING TIME(time it takes for the crosshair to automatically return to its original position when firing began) by 45%. 
 

  • First Shot Recoil Reduction of 45% 
  • Recenter Reduction of 45%

 
Given that the muzzle break reduces first shot recoil and, therefore, reduces vertical recoil, you would want to use this barrel on semi-automatic guns such as pistols and designated marksman rifles (DMR’s). Some guns you could use this attachment on include: 
 
-Almost every pistol 
-Maverick’s AR-15.50 
-Twitch’s 417 
-Buck’s CAMRS 
-Blackbeard’s SR-25 
 
 

Compensator

 
COMPENSATOR: Compensators ONLY REDUCE RECOIL(size of the diamond) by 17.75%. 
 

  • 17.75% Diamond Reduction

 
Contrary to the muzzle break, the compensator reduces horizontal recoil and not vertical recoil. Therefore, u should use this attachment on rifles and sub-machine guns (SMG’s) that have little vertical recoil and a lot of horizontal recoil. Some guns you could use this attachment on include: 
 
-Sledge’s L85A2 
-Jager’s 416-C Carbine 
 
 

Flash Hider

 
FLASH HIDER: Flash hiders REDUCE FIRST SHOT RECOIL(the first diamond0 BY 37.5%, and it REDUCES CENTERING TIME(time it takes for the crosshair to automatically return to its original position when firing began) BY 30%. AS well as REDUCE RECOIL(size of the diamond) BY 5%. So it is a middle ground between the muzzle break and the compensator. 
 

  • 37.5% First Shot Recoil Reduction 
  • 30% Recenter 
  • 5% Recoil Diamond

 
Given that the Flash Hider is the best of both worlds of recoil reduction, with minor reductions to the effects of both barrels, it is by far the most used barrel. You should use this barrel in result of 2 scenarios. If the gun has a fair amount of both vertical and horizontal recoil or if you are unsure what barrel helps the weapon the most. Some guns you could use this attachment on include: 
 
-Bucks’s C8-SFW 
-Smoke’s SMG-11 
-Hibana’s Bearing 9 
-Vigil’s SMG-12 
 
 

Extended Barrel

 
EXTENDED BARREL: Extended barrels increase INCREASE LONG RANGE DAMAGE (>25m) BY 15-20%, again, it DOES NOT AFFECT RECOIL. 
 

  • 15-20% Damage Drop Off Reduction

 
By far the least versatile of all the barrels and least used. The extended barrels should only be used when planning to hold far angles and/or spawn peeking. 
 
-As of now, i do not recommend using the extended barrel on any weapons as it is entirely based on playstyle and does not affect recoil.
